Key legal question
Whether the district-court vice president had to recuse herself for prior involvement in the related debt-enforcement complaint.
Extracted holding
No recusal was required because the prior supervisory decision did not make the outcome of the later restitution action appear predetermined.
Extracted reasoning
The earlier complaint decision was set aside by the Federal Supreme Court and had not addressed the merits of the later restitution action. The later case would involve broader factual and procedural issues, including the opponent's compliance with the limitation period and the adversarial presentation of evidence, so the appearance of bias was not established.
